(4-OXO-6-PHENYL-1,4-DIHYDRO-PYRIMIDIN-2-YL-SULFANYL)-ACETIC ACID is a heterocyclic organic compound belonging to the class of pyrimidines. It features a pyrimidine ring with a phenyl group and a thioether group attached, along with an oxo group and an acetic acid group. (4-OXO-6-PHENYL-1,4-DIHYDRO-PYRIMIDIN-2-YL-SULFANYL)-ACETIC ACID holds potential for applications in pharmaceuticals, agrochemicals, and materials science due to its unique structure and functional groups, which may lead to the development of new drugs or materials with beneficial properties.

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 67466-26-6 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 6,7,4,6 and 6 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 2 and 6 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 67466-26:
(7*6)+(6*7)+(5*4)+(4*6)+(3*6)+(2*2)+(1*6)=156
156 % 10 = 6
So 67466-26-6 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Synthesis of pyrimidine, thiazolopyrimidine, pyrimidotriazine and triazolopyrimidine derivatives and their biological evaluation

Attaby, Fawzy A.,Eldin, Sanaa M.

, p. 788 - 798 (1999)

Pyrimidin-4-one-2-thione (3) was synthesized via the reaction of thiourea (1) with ethyl henzoylacetate (2) and was taken as a starting material for the present study via its reactions with the halogen-containing reagents 6a-d and 10a-c to give the corresponding thiazolopyrimidines 8, 9 and 12a-c. The 2-hydrazino derivatives 5 were synthesized either via the reaction of 3 or 4 with hydrazine hydrate. Compound 5 reacted with 6a-c and 10a-c to give the corresponding pyrimidotriazines 17a-c and 19 respectively. Also, compound 5 reacted with the active methylene-containing reagents 13 and 2a,b to give the corresponding 2-pyrazolopyrimidines 15 and 22a,b respectively. On the other hand, the triazolopyrimidines 21a,b and 30a,b were also obtained via the reaction of 5 with each of formic acid, acetic anhydride, ethyl chloroformate and carbon disulfide respectively. Some of the newly synthesized heterocyclic derivatives were tested for their biological activity.
